Standards
- Use of the full College seal should be limited to official documents only. In general, the use of the College wordmark is the preferred branding mark.
- General College communications may use the seal, but it should be used as a graphic element along with the College wordmark.
- The seal should not be used as a button or graphic on the web.
- These guidelines do not cover every application where the College seal will be used. Please contact the Office of Communications & Marketing if you have a specific application where the seal may need to be used differently.
- Primary version with clouds is the preferred version of the seal to be used. It includes details such as architectural ornaments on the cupola and clouds in the background.
- Refined version is a slightly modified version of the full color seal with clouds. Instead of clouds, it has a blue gradient in the background. This version of the seal can also be used in black, orange, or blue.
- Simplified version It has fewer architectural details on the cupola, and no clouds in the background. This version of the seal can also be used in black, orange, or blue.
